6. SCHEDULED ITEMS
6.1 DOWNTOWN STATION AREA SPECIFIC PLAN UPDATE - DRAFT
PLAN STUDY SESSION
BACKGROUND: The City has initiated an update to the Downtown
Station Area Specific Plan, which was originally adopted in 2007. This
study session will provide the Waterways Advisory Board with an
opportunity to provide feedback and guidance on the draft plan.
PRESENTED BY: Patrick Streeter, Senior Planner
